A Great App For That

Not only is this app amazing for re-routing and helping us get around a problem, but it is a crowd sourced app that has lots of other obstacles listed for you in real time; like obstacles in the roadway or a car pulled off the side of the road. This is done in real time by users of the app and allows them (us) to say if that obstacle is still present or if it has been cleared/cleaned off.

When approached with these situations, the re-route option has saved us many hours of traffic delays and sitting in bumper to bumper car lots.
